Decadent Hot Fudge Ice Cream Bars Ingredients
For the Cake Base
• Chocolate Cake Mix – The foundation of rich flavor for the cake; consider gluten-free cake mix for a gluten-free version.
• Eggs – Essential for binding ingredients and achieving a fluffy texture.
• Water – Provides necessary moisture, ensuring a tender cake.
• Vegetable Oil – Keeps the cake moist; substitute with melted coconut oil for a unique flavor.
For the Ice Cream Layer
• Vanilla Ice Cream – Adds a creamy layer; can use dairy-free ice cream for a vegan option.
For the Hot Fudge Topping
• Hot Fudge Sauce – The star component providing rich sweetness; use store-bought or homemade for convenience.
For the Toppings
• Chopped Pecans – Adds crunch; walnuts can be substituted for a different nutty flavor.
• Marshmallows – Introduces a chewy texture and extra sweetness, perfect for festive occasions.
• Sprinkles – Adds color; customize with seasonal colors for holidays or special celebrations.
Step‑by‑Step Instructions for Decadent Hot Fudge Ice Cream Bars
Step 1: Prep Cake Base
Preheat your oven according to the chocolate cake mix package instructions. Prepare the cake mix using the required eggs, water, and vegetable oil, then bake in a greased 9×13 inch pan for the suggested time until a toothpick inserted comes out clean. Once baked, allow the chocolate cake to cool completely in the pan for at least 30 minutes.
Step 2: Soften Ice Cream
While your cake cools, take the vanilla ice cream out of the freezer and let it sit at room temperature for about 10 minutes. This will allow the ice cream to soften, making it easier to spread evenly over the cooled chocolate cake. Keep an eye on it to prevent it from melting too much, aiming for a creamy but spreadable consistency.
Step 3: Layer Ice Cream
Once the chocolate cake is completely cooled, spread the softened vanilla ice cream evenly over the top, using a spatula to ensure it covers every corner. Aim for a thickness of about an inch for a luscious bite. After layering the ice cream, place the pan back into the freezer to set for about 30 minutes while you prepare the hot fudge sauce.
Step 4: Drizzle Hot Fudge
Remove the ice cream layer from the freezer and grab your hot fudge sauce—warm it slightly in the microwave for about 20 seconds if it’s too thick. Generously pour the hot fudge sauce over the ice cream layer, spreading it gently with a spatula to cover the surface evenly. The fudge should create a rich layer that beautifully contrasts with the ice cream.
Step 5: Add Toppings
Sprinkle your choice of toppings over the hot fudge sauce; chopped pecans, mini marshmallows, and colorful sprinkles work wonders for added texture and visual appeal. Feel free to get creative with the toppings! Once decorated, gently press them into the fudge to ensure they adhere well before proceeding to the next step.
Step 6: Freeze Bars
Cover the pan with plastic wrap or foil to prevent freezer burn and place it back in the freezer. Allow the layers to freeze for at least 4 hours, or until solid. This step is crucial for achieving the perfect texture of your Decadent Hot Fudge Ice Cream Bars, so be patient and let them firm up completely.
Step 7: Serve
When ready to serve, take the bars out of the freezer and let them sit for a couple of minutes at room temperature. This brief wait allows for easier cutting. Once softened slightly, use a sharp knife to slice the frozen dessert into squares, exposing all those delicious layers, and enjoy the delights of your homemade Decadent Hot Fudge Ice Cream Bars!
How to Store and Freeze Decadent Hot Fudge Ice Cream Bars
Fridge: Store leftover bars in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. This keeps them fresh while allowing for easy access to your sweet treat!
Freezer: Wrap each bar in plastic wrap and place them in a freezer-safe container for up to 2 months. This helps maintain their delightful texture and flavor.
Reheating: For a gooey experience, allow the bars to sit at room temperature for a few minutes before serving. The fudge will soften slightly, enhancing the enjoyment of your Decadent Hot Fudge Ice Cream Bars.

Expert Tips for Decadent Hot Fudge Ice Cream Bars
-
Cool Completely: Always ensure the chocolate cake is fully cooled before adding the ice cream layer. This prevents melting and keeps your bars intact.
-
Spread Quickly: Soften your ice cream just enough to spread easily. If it melts too much, it will become challenging to achieve an even layer on the cake.
-
Cut While Frozen: For neat slices, cut the bars while they are still frozen. A warm knife can help glide through the layers easily.
-
Top Creatively: Don’t be afraid to get creative with toppings! Experiment with fruits or different nuts to enhance your Decadent Hot Fudge Ice Cream Bars.
-
Storage Tips: Wrap bars in plastic and store in an airtight container in the freezer for ultimate freshness. They can last up to 2 months!

What if my chocolate cake layer turns out too dry?
If your chocolate cake ends up dry, it could be due to overbaking or not enough moisture. Be sure to follow the package instructions regarding baking time closely. You can also add a touch of milk or a syrup to the cake layer before layering the ice cream to reclaim some moisture. Next time, consider using a bit less water or adding an extra egg for a richer texture!
